Default Passenger Headlight not manually adjusting

Hi All -

Went in to adjust my headlights which were pointed very far down. Driver side worked fine using a hex, passenger side not so much. Popped out the headlight to try it out of the car and the projector isn't moving at all...has anyone dealt with this? I was thinking of cracking open the back of the headlight and swapping the bulbs while i was in there but curious if anyone knows if it's possible the mechanism stripped.

Here's how far off it is.

For anyone who may run into this in the future:

I took apart the entire assembly and figured out that the plastic gear from the adjustment nut (the white HEX) attaches on the other side to another gear that leads to a grooved metal pin that pulls the leveler to and fro. The second gear on mine was about 1/5ths stripped, so once it got to about 80% of one turn...it would just keep spinning as the main gear wouldn't catch.

There is a pinned torx screw right next to the level adjusters on the outside of the housing - this pulls and pushes the secondary gear to the main gear. I loosened this and then inserted my hand into the housing, pressing against the grooved pin and slowly turned the gear from the outside, after a few rotations, it would catch again...then repeat. I did this for about 100 rotations to get the projector lens to where i wanted. Unfortunately, there's not way to really see where the projector lens lines up again without reconnecting the leveler.
